Also the wiki software has been upgraded to the latest mediawiki version. I dont know if theyll work with turbo pascal, but free pascal is free and cross platform. The unit was first written for dos by florian klaempfl, but was later completely rewritten by carleric codere to be completely portable. The dialect is selected on a perunit module basis, and more than one dialect can be. This one covers anatomy of a program and unit, where documentation is located, where the sample code is. The tutorial examples will work with both versions though.
Download the latest stable free pascal compiler, version 3. Nama pascal sendiri terinspirasi dari nama matematikawan perancis yang pertama kali menciptakan mesin penghitung, yaitu blaise pascal. The unit was first written for dosby florian klampfl, but was later completely rewritten by carleric codere to be completely portable. This unit is deprecated so that may be why it isnt included, but i cant see anything else that looks like a graphics unit and my drawing program wont work.
Download unity to start creating today and get access to the unity platform and ecosystem your onestop solution for realtime content creation. The command is clrscr, you must use the crt unit in order to use this. Updated with a pdf of the first two chapters of the language guide. This unit is intended to be a replacement of the standard free pascals graph unit for win32 operating system. Theres also an excellent drawing library at aggpas. This one covers anatomy of a program and unit, where documentation is located, where the sample code is located in the free pascal installation directory and. If it were me, id take a look at sdl and cairo, both of which come bundled with free pascal. Therefore you will notice changes in its appearance. Yes, winmouse is not a versionsubset of mouse like wincrt is a subset of crt for windows graph use it is just an unit to let mouse work with graph. This way to create a threestate button is obsolete. Feb 21, 2020 windows shell extension with useful tasks for object pascal developers delphi, free pascal. Apr 23, 2018 nama pascal sendiri terinspirasi dari nama matematikawan perancis yang pertama kali menciptakan mesin penghitung, yaitu blaise pascal. The unit was first written for dos by florian klaempfl, but was later completely. Other screenshots of lazarus components and other windows.
How to create flickerfree animation in turbo pascal using. Pascal, returns a bar graph of a pascal distribution when cumulative false. Both extensions are allowed and there is no difference. Pascal, returns a bar graph of a pascal distribution. The free pascal and lazarus wiki has been moved to a new server. The latest official stable free pascal release is available for download from all official mirrors. This unit provides support for the coprocessor emulator. Windows shell extension with useful tasks for object pascal developers delphi, free pascal. Advance graph aol turbo mail applet graph source arbitrary unit artera turbo asp bar graph banks turbo code 120 of 60 pages. The following units are standard and are meant to be ported to all platforms supported by free pascal.
Ready to boost your skills and create faster with unity. Get exclusive access to unity experts, biweekly learn live events, and the most. These historical files are provided to the borland community free of charge. There are many builtin units in pascal and pascal allows programmers to define and write their own units to be used later in various programs. It is recommended to use more modern graphical systems. Cant find unit graph used by usinggraphics im guessing it is something to do with the path of the graph unit. Free pascal compiler fpc is a compiler for the closely related programminglanguage. Chapter 2 installation and configuration free pascal. You are strongly encouraged to use it, because other ways will probably fail on one or other platform. In pascal, the function used to delete files from a particular storage medium is the eraseufile where f is a variable of data types text or file. Pada artikel kali ini, kami akan memberikan beberapa contoh program pascal yang bisa menjadi bahan latihan anda. Free pascal compiler is a 32 and 64bit turbo pascal and delphi compatible pascal compiler for linux, windows, os2, freebsd, mac os x, dos, and several other platforms.
Generic algorithms and data structures for lazarusfree pascal pascal freepascal lazarus generics graphs algorithm genericalgorithms 2,610 commits. Its compatible with the language supports of borland turbo pascal 7. It provides the same functions as the turbo pascal unit. Kelebihan dan kekurangan bahasa pemrograman generasi ke4 juga dimiliki oleh bahasa pemrograman ini. A pascal program can consist of modules called units. May 14, 2012 there is no graph unit when i install free pascal. Start learning now with a free trial of unity learn premium. Perix operating system 163264 bit perix is a 163264bit protected mode kernel, bootable and capable of running with or without an op. You can download the whole package as 1 big zipped file. Free pascal compiler fpc is a compiler for the closely related programminglanguage dialects pascal and object pascal. Download free pascal a pascal compiler and ide that supports function and operator overloading, and other such features, providing powerful tools without requiring make files. Why do i get wrong colors when using the graph unit. Works just fine when installed on my laptop but when installing onto our school network get this message. This unit is deprecated so that may be why it isnt included, but i cant see anything else that looks like a graphics unit.
Because porting the custom free pascal skin to the new version was too time consuming the default monoskin is used now. This file will download from free pascals developer website. How to create flickerfree animation in turbo pascal. A unit might consist of some code blocks, which in turn are made up of variables and type declarations, statements, procedures, etc. Sample code im running to check if graphics will work below. Dec 17, 2018 download free pascal compiler for free. Since bgi is by now an obsolete interface, we added a number of enhancements. A 326416bit pascal compiler for win3264ce, linux, mac os xios, freebsd, os2, game boy advance, nintendo nds and dos. Trying to get lazarus to run the graph unit in pascal uses graph. Graphdriver0 which performs an auto detect and initializes the highest possible mode with the most colors.
Download unit graph for turbo pascal source codes, unit. Download pascal function graphing at pascal informer. Free pascal compiler fpc is a compiler for the closely related programming language. Free 326416bit multiplatform pascal and object pascal compiler. It is free software released under the gnu general public license, with exception clauses that allow static linking against its runtime libraries and packages for any purpose in combination with any other software license.
This file will download from free pascal s developer website. Free pascal general implementing aggpas with ptcgraph. The unit was first written for dosby florian klampfl, but was later completely rewritten by carleric codere to be completely portable this chapter is divided in 4 sections. The pascal distribution models the number of failures before the nth success in repeated mutually independent bernoulli trials, each with probability of success p. While you can use windowsonly code such as the windows unit, with a little care you can often prepare for crossplatform use e. It is a unit written in pascal for graphics programming under win32. Using the graph unit with free pascal since version 1. Now you can use bgracontrols and add tbgrabutton that is a fully customizable button. Nov 27, 2017 download free pascal a pascal compiler and ide that supports function and operator overloading, and other such features, providing powerful tools without requiring make files. The first section gives an introduction to the graph unit. Download unit graph for turbo pascal source codes, unit graph.
Started as a selfeducation project, it now seems quite comfortable and fast. Collection of generic algorithms and data structures entirely written infor fpc and lazarus. You can see some examples in the bgrabutton gallery. How to create flicker free animation in turbo pascal. This unit is intended to be a replacement of the standard free pascal s graph unit for win32 operating system.
It uses no turbo vision and is more like delphi minus the drag and drop. The first step to import and use a com library is generating the interface definitions from it. Go to 1 2 3 next page creator of turbo pascal code 1. Look at the unit to see what functions are available lpressed,rpressed,getlastbuttonpress etc. This document describes the graph unit for free pascal, for all platforms. See this page for md5 and sha1 checksums of the official downloads. Project that enables delphi and free pascal developers to write and maintain code using the modern editor visual studio code. If you need another mode, then set graphdriver to a value different. Msdos, win32 the graph unit for tmt pascal is as compatible with the borland graphics library as possible. Completely self contained, it uses no 3rd party or original borland units excluding the builtin system unit. As of today 12022016 the bundle doesnt provide the most recent free pascal compiler 3. This is a unit for graphics written in pascal with source code included. For this reason, the mode constants as they were defined in the graph unit are retained. The fp graph unit is a rewrite of the one from tp, and its known to be buggy.
420 845 546 1458 1617 1227 1299 767 153 114 1051 897 1242 1082 313 451 280 479 526 259 1109 1207 47 411 456 102 124 1365 1291 849 485 191 1012 968 624 295